Quinlan Posted April 18, 2005 Report Posted April 18, 2005 This may sound like a stupid question to most, but here goes. I have an rz top end on my banshee, can I use banshee pistons in it or do I need to go with RZ pistons? My local dealer tells me the first oversize from stock on the rz is half a millimeter over....where the banshee is .10". Half a millimeter sounds like alot but I am far from a machinest so I don't know, half a mill and .10" may be the same Any help would be greatly appreciated so I can get this thing back together. Thanks Quote
Nighty Posted April 18, 2005 Report Posted April 18, 2005 Both pistons (banshee and rz/rd) are 64.00 mm in size stock. .10" = 0.25MM .20" = 0.50MM banshee .10 oversized pistons are not always easy to get. Wiseco lists kits for banshee and rz's. I ran rz pistons in a banshee and had no issue's if you wanna be absolutly sure.. then go with rz pistons. Quote
